League May Reconsider Tourney After Umpire Incident

Summary


NORMAL - A Twin City junior baseball league may reconsider playing tournament games after a coach's son allegedly struck an umpire over a mistaken call during an elimination game.

The incident happened around 8:40 p.m. Friday at Anderson Park at the end of an American Junior Baseball game between two teams of 11- and 12-year-old boys, said AJB President Greg Troemel.
